  • Page 1 Disclaimer: Do not attempt to install the product if you don’t have basic mechanical skills. HealTech Electronics Ltd. and its distributors shall not be liable for any loss or damage caused by improper installation. If in doubt, please consult with your dealer.
  • Page 2 Peel off about 2 cm (0.8”) from the black sleeve (tape) around the wires. You may disconnect the ECM plug to have more space around the wires. Cut the B/G wire, about 4 cm (1.6”) away from the connector. Use one Yellow butt connector supplied to splice the XTRE Black/Green wire (also labeled "to ECM") to the B/G wire end, which goes to the ECM connector.
  • Page 3 2. Operation The unit is fully functional after installation. It will improve throttle response, acceleration and will also remove the speed limiter on 1000cc+ bikes. As such, using this product is not allowed on public roads. X-TRE will not disable the in-dash factory gear position indicator. The module automatically turns off the mapping in Neutral for smooth idle operation.
